Output e34b22e607ac690583be47214c597852b5f1ea3a6723c69b39dbf1b478e5972e:11

value
4366582400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ab748bef3a0ba8f92e42c5df89997505bc5172a2 OP_EQUAL
address
3HKb69XVXXviAy7Ktc2NQ4YAXt9iNT3KAL
transaction
e34b22e607ac690583be47214c597852b5f1ea3a6723c69b39dbf1b478e5972e
confirmations
325032
spent
true